The numbers


                          1    2      3      4      5    6      7          R    H    E
Silsbee                1    0      0      0      0    1      2          4    5    1
Buna                    0    0      1      2      0    0      0          3    4    2



Pitching

Silsbee

Gore                3 IP, 4 H, 1 R, 1 ER, 2 BB, 1 K
Griffin (W)        3 IP, 0 H, 2 R, 0 ER, 3 BB, 5 K
Powell (SV)        1 IP, 0 H, 0 R, O ER, 1 BB, 1 K


Buna

K. Clark (L)        7 IP, 5 H, 4 R, 3 ER, 3 BB, 6 K



Hitting

Silsbee

Gore                2-3, HR, Sac, 2 R, 3 RBI
Garcia              2-3, 2B, BB, 2 R
Thibodeaux      1-2, BB


Buna

Kelly                2-4, 2B, RBI
Patrick            1-2, R
Taylor              1-2


Silsbee  (19-4, 7-1)
Buna      (10-9-1, 3-5)
